Song & Call Comparison

Ferruginous Partridge

เสียงร้อง

Sharp, staccato 'krik-krik-krik' calls from lowland rainforest; often given in duet. Alarm is a loud, rapid chattering rattle; contact notes between pairs soft and clucking.

Black Partridge

เสียงร้อง

Infrequently recorded; gives a series of sharp, nasal 'krek' calls from peat swamp forest floor. Alarm is a low explosive cluck; poorly documented due to rarity and secretive habits.

About These Birds

Ferruginous Partridge

A small partridge (~210 g) of family Phasianidae, with rich ferruginous (rust-red) plumage and spotted black-and-white markings. Inhabits lowland and foothill rainforests in Malaysia, Sumatra, and Borneo. Secretive, foraging on the forest floor for seeds and invertebrates. Near Threatened; associated with primary and tall secondary forest, declining with ongoing logging and land conversion.

Black Partridge

A small sexually dimorphic partridge (~280 g) of family Phasianidae, males entirely black and females rufous-brown. Endemic to lowland rainforests of the Thai-Malay Peninsula, Sumatra, and Borneo. Highly secretive, foraging on the forest floor for seeds and invertebrates in dense undergrowth. Vulnerable; declining with rapid lowland deforestation and conversion to palm oil plantations.
